Elm.Native.Ports = {};
Elm.Native.Ports.make = function(localRuntime) {
localRuntime.Native = localRuntime.Native || {};
localRuntime.Native.Ports = localRuntime.Native.Ports || {};
if (localRuntime.Native.Ports.values) {
return localRuntime.Native.Ports.values;
}
var Signal;
function incomingSignal(converter) {
converter.isSignal = true;
return converter;
}
function outgoingSignal(converter) {
if (!Signal) {
Signal = Elm.Signal.make(localRuntime);
}
return function(signal) {
var subscribers = []
function subscribe(handler) {
subscribers.push(handler);
}
function unsubscribe(handler) {
subscribers.pop(subscribers.indexOf(handler));
}
A2( Signal.map, function(value) {
var val = converter(value);
var len = subscribers.length;
for (var i = 0; i < len; ++i) {
subscribers[i](val);
}
}, signal);
return { subscribe:subscribe, unsubscribe:unsubscribe };
}
}
function portIn(name, converter) {
var jsValue = localRuntime.ports.incoming[name];
if (jsValue === undefined) {
throw new Error("Initialization Error: port '" + name +
"' was not given an input!");
}
localRuntime.ports.uses[name] += 1;
try {
var elmValue = converter(jsValue);
} catch(e) {
throw new Error("Initialization Error on port '" + name + "': \n" + e.message);
}
// just return a static value if it is not a signal
if (!converter.isSignal) {
return elmValue;
}
// create a signal if necessary
if (!Signal) {
Signal = Elm.Signal.make(localRuntime);
}
var signal = Signal.constant(elmValue);
function send(jsValue) {
try {
var elmValue = converter(jsValue);
} catch(e) {
throw new Error("Error sending to port '" + name + "': \n" + e.message);
}
setTimeout(function() {
localRuntime.notify(signal.id, elmValue);
}, 0);
}
localRuntime.ports.outgoing[name] = { send:send };
return signal;
}
function portOut(name, converter, value) {
try {
localRuntime.ports.outgoing[name] = converter(value);
} catch(e) {
throw new Error("Initialization Error on port '" + name + "': \n" + e.message);
}
return value;
}
return localRuntime.Native.Ports.values = {
incomingSignal: incomingSignal,
outgoingSignal: outgoingSignal,
portOut: portOut,
portIn: portIn
};
};
